The Sennheiser IE 200 in-ear headphones combine German engineering with a 7mm wide band driver to deliver balanced, detailed sound across a 20Hz-20kHz frequency range. Featuring a detachable MMCX braided cable, flexible ear hooks, and a lightweight 4g design, these headphones offer durable, ergonomic comfort ideal for audiophiles, gamers, and content creators alike. Very sweet sounding
These sound very smooth and detailed.Bass: They have good low sub-bass but mid-bass is very mild. Which is a con if you're a basshead and a pro if you value natural timbre and tone. Overall the bass doesn't bleed into mid-range at all.Mids: I really love the mids on these. They sound very smooth and at the same time not recessed. They are not as aggressive in the 2-4khz pinna gain region as some of the other iems like moondrop chus etc. And I really love that.Treble: Treble is great, well detailed and has a sparkle to it which is great.Soundstage: I would say the soundstage is decent for an iem.Overall sound: They are very cohesive and natural sounding iems, well balanced and have great detail. Although some would argue that you would get the same quality at half the price. I've not experienced those iems to make a conclusion.Comfort: The default tips are a great fit for me and these are super light and comfortable.Cable: This is the only thing I hate about these iems. Cable looks very cheap and is really microphonic. It's noisy if you're even moving your body or walking while listening to music. But if you're sitting at one place and listening it's gonna be fine. It feels durable though. It's been 3-4 months since I bought and the wire joints and everything is exactly as it was on day-1.Edit after 2 years of usage:The wire is rock solid and durable even after 2 years. I can confirm that it's highly durable. The stock eartips though are a bit flimsy and they had minor cuts and cracks after 1 year of usage. I'm using Spinfit tips since then and after that everything is working seamlessly and in perfect condition

The one i was searching for ❤️!
You can't go wrong with the IEMs if you care about the sound, i mean that's the whole reason why someone buys an IEM. They sound super clean, balanced, deatiled 👌. You'll be surprised with the treble. So clean, even on high frequencies, feels like listening to music rather than listening to noise.The only thing you need is a proper DAC. Because it's heavy to drive, through a laptop or a mobile phone.Bass is good and detailed. Very good for a 7mm driver. Bass does not leak into upper range.Vocals are awesome, as i already said you can't go wrong with these, but vocals and treble are something you will fall in love for, with these IEMs. I never enjoyed treble and vocals so much before. This is my review after 9 months of use.And, yeah cable feels cheap, for me all eartips were waste, expect the largest foam tip, it fits me well, no bass leak or anything, stays in very stable. Don't listen to others on internet just use the foam tips they are much better than silicon buds provided in the box.
